TMC6 (HGNC:18021): (transmembrane channel like 6) Epidermodysplasia verruciformis (EV) is an autosomal recessive dermatosis characterized by abnormal susceptibility to human papillomaviruses (HPVs) and a high rate of progression to squamous cell carcinoma on sun-exposed skin. EV is caused by mutations in either of two adjacent genes located on chromosome 17q25.3. Both of these genes encode integral membrane proteins that localize to the endoplasmic reticulum and are predicted to form transmembrane channels. This gene encodes a transmembrane channel-like protein with 10 transmembrane domains and 2 leucine zipper motifs.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008]

Uncertain significance, criteria provided, single submitterclinical testingInvitaeSep 09, 2022This sequence change replaces alanine, which is neutral and non-polar, with valine, which is neutral and non-polar, at codon 297 of the TMC6 protein (p.Ala297Val). This variant is present in population databases (rs199717203, gnomAD 0.08%), and has an allele count higher than expected for a pathogenic variant. This variant has not been reported in the literature in individuals affected with TMC6-related conditions. ClinVar contains an entry for this variant (Variation ID: 456019). Algorithms developed to predict the effect of missense changes on protein structure and function are either unavailable or do not agree on the potential impact of this missense change (SIFT: "Not Available"; PolyPhen-2: "Possibly Damaging"; Align-GVGD: "Not Available"). Algorithms developed to predict the effect of sequence changes on RNA splicing suggest that this variant may disrupt the consensus splice site. In summary, the available evidence is currently insufficient to determine the role of this variant in disease. Therefore, it has been classified as a Variant of Uncertain Significance. -
